应用开发通常包括前端和后端两个部分。前端主要负责用户界面的展示,而后端则负责处理数据、逻辑和与数据库的交互。
前端开发(Front-end development)是指创建网站或移动应用程序的用户界面的过程。这包括使用HTML、CSS和JavaScript等技术来设计、构建和测试用户界面。前端开发人员需要关注用户体验,确保界面美观、易用且响应迅速。他们还需要与设计师紧密合作,以确保最终产品符合预期的设计要求。
后端开发(Back-end development)是指处理服务器端逻辑、存储数据以及与数据库进行交互的过程。后端开发人员需要具备扎实的编程基础,熟悉常用的编程语言和技术栈,如Java、Python、Ruby、PHP等。他们需要能够编写高效的代码,确保应用程序的稳定性和性能。此外,后端开发人员还需要了解数据库管理、网络安全和系统架构等方面的知识。
总之,应用开发是一个涉及前端和后端的复杂过程。前端开发人员负责创建用户界面,而后端开发人员则负责处理数据、逻辑和与数据库的交互。这两个部分相互协作,共同构建一个功能完善、性能优异的应用程序。